Cleaning / Disinfection
General safety instructions for cleaning and disinfection
ATTENTION:
Only trained personnel can clean and disinfect the system/equipment. The methods
used to clean and disinfect must comply with the applicable statutory provisions and
guidelines in regards to hygiene, disinfection, and explosion protection.
ATTENTION:
The Portegra2i system/devices cannot be sterilised.

Cleaning agents/aids and use
I. Clean the surfaces with a mild soap solution or a commercially available detergent.
To avoid damage to surfaces, do not use
any scouring agents, bleaches, or abrasive, corrosive,
or acidic cleaning agents or polishes.
II. To wipe surfaces, use a soft cloth free of particles or debris of any kind. Use liquid sparingly
when cleaning and ensure that no moisture penetrates the system.
Only slightly dampen the cloth. If necessary, use a mild soap solution or commercially available
detergent. Rub the cleaned areas dry with a cotton cloth.
WARNING – Electric shock.
Extreme care must be taken when cleaning electrical devices.
Danger of death!
1. Disconnect the device from the mains electricity before cleaning.
2. Wipe only. Use cleaning liquid and/or use wipe disinfectants sparingly.
Do not spray clean or use spray disinfectants.
3. No moisture should penetrate the system, e.g. the sockets, gas outlets,
or device apertures.
